How To Make The Most Of Double Glazed Windows Near Me
Double glazing windows are a fantastic option for your home to be as energy-efficient as possible. It is important to know that there are certain things you can do to get the most value from your windows.
R-values
As compared to single-pane windows, double-glazed windows are more modern and have lower U-values, which are an indicator of their energy efficiency. Double glazing prevents heat from leaving through the use of gas fillings that are insulating between the glass panes.
The R-value of a window is affected by more than the thickness of the glass. It also depends on the type of glass used. The R-value for windows in the United States is a range of 0 to 66. The material's resistance to heat transfer is higher when the number is higher.
Double-glazed windows today employ argon and Krypton gases between the two glass panes. These gases are low in conductivity and are used to create a barrier between the glass panes. However, argon can leak from the window, and the amount of leakage will depend on the manufacturing of the window.
If you are considering replacing your windows in your home, you'll need to find the best R-value windows on the market. By selecting a more efficient window, you can increase your comfort while reducing your utility costs.
The NFRC publishes a Certified Products Directory that allows you to compare different models from manufacturers. To determine the U-Factor of a model, you can also view the label for the entire window.
The U-value of windows comprises of the frame, glass and sash as well as insulating gas fillings. A window may also have special light-reflecting films, which will help to stop the entry of hot water into the window.
U-values
The U-values of double-glazed windows typically vary from 1.2 W/m2K to 3.7 W/m2K. However, there are variations and the actual U-value may be quite complex.
The "U-value" of a window is measured by the amount of energy lost through it, in comparison to the amount of energy retained. This is measured in Watts per sq millimeter Kelvin (W/m2K) and is used to determine the thermal efficiency of a window. It can also be used in checking the thermal performance of buildings.
It is essential to know that how to calculate the U-value of the window isn't an exact science but it is possible to use a mathematical formula employed. The U-value of a window is typically measured from the centre. This measurement is believed to be the most precise.
The U-value of windows is influenced by a variety of factors. It is determined by the type of material and the method by which it is made. It can also be affected by the frame as well as the number of glass panes inside it, the shape and the thickness of the panes. Although it can be calculated using a mathematical formula the results might not always be accurate.
The Energy Star program has been designed to assess the performance of different windows. It is managed by the National Fenestration Rating Council. It is an independent energy efficiency labeling program.

Draughts
Double-glazed windows that have draughts could be a source of trouble. Draughts in double-glazed windows can make your home colder than it needs to be and can increase your heating bills. But, there are ways to stop draughts , and keep your home warm.
The first step in avoiding drafts is to examine your window frame for damage. Draughts can be caused by damaged hinges handles, frames, or handles. for beginners should inspect all your windows to ensure they are in good condition. If you continue to feel drafts, it could be the right time for your windows to be replaced.
The lack of seals is another issue that can lead to draughts. You can stop air leaks by sealing the gaps around the frame and glass. You can seal the gaps using door and window sealant, or make use of foam strips. It is essential to select the appropriate size foam rubber strip , and to ensure that it sticks to the window.
If you have a letterbox, you can add a draught excluder to the bottom of the box. This is a simple and cost-effective solution to prevent draughts. You will need to measure the size of the draught excluder before you buy it.

Cleaning
Keeping your double glazed windows clean isn't a problem, especially if you have an effective cleaning system. If you want to make sure that your windows remain sparkling it's best to follow these tips.
It's recommended to keep the seals on your double glazed windows clean. The rubber seals can be cleaned using a soft brush or warm soapy water. Be cautious not to use harsh chemicals as they could cause damage to your seals.
Window cleaner is another alternative. These products are very easy to locate and are affordable. This can give your glass a new appearance and also help remove unwanted marks.
To help restore your uPVC windows frames you can also make use of a spray bottle. Let it sit for 10 minutes and then wash with an absorbent towel.
Fourth, vinegar can be used to remove dirt. Vinegar is able to remove dirt and grit, and it's a good idea for soapy water to be included. The most important thing is to not use a large amount of water as this can cause streaks.
Fifth, you can make your own cleaning solution. The best one is a blend of one part white vinegar with four parts water. To apply the mixture, you can employ a microfiber cloth. To clean windows with double glazing, you can also make use of an squeegee.
Cost
The investment in double-glazed windows isn't only a good choice but it could also help you save money on your energy bills. There are several things to take into consideration when selecting the best material for your new windows. However, it's never easy to decide what's best for your home.
Double-glazed windows can cost more or less depending on their size and the materials used. In general you'll pay more for windows with larger frames. Windows with complex designs will also cost more.
Another thing to think about is the energy efficiency of your windows. A higher rating could translate to a lower energy bill.
Local companies are able to offer better deals. Although a national company is more well-known, you may have to pay more. Moreover, you can sometimes get better rates if you make the effort to compare quotes from different companies.
The cost of double-glazed windows is dependent on the size, the number of windows, and many other factors. This is why it's essential to get as many quotes as you can. This will ensure that you get the best price that you can.
